Naughty but fun gun rest
This is a very gun heavy month hu?

This is my fun, but naughty way to make sure I don't wobble when I am sighting up on a bunny, but am in the mood for a standing shot or something like that.

Works best in preplanned positioning, but could be very useful to get a similar system set up for when you're at home looking to pop a couple of shots off into the garden, or something like that. I'm sure you could work out ways to make this system work for you.

Out shooting at the moment...thank goodness for internet connections and smart phones haha...I'm tucked in behind a tree and I was resting my air rifle on this small broken branch nib type bit. I then had flashes of getting a screwdirver and some super long woodscrews and screwing them into certain trees that I like to use for a bit of pigeon or rabbit. Then it occurred to me...that's a damn good idea!

Imagine a fence post with an inch or so of smooth nail sticking out. The screw would be massive and only about 2/3's tapered with screw (this stops massive damage, but you could just wrap a little tape around the end of the screw to stop even more damage). Next thing we know, we have a pre-set height system, stabilised for certain types of shot.

Granted a set of shooting sticks would work just as well, but I just thought it a cool, and VERY CHEAP way to set up solid bases on which to shoot, if all other branches were too high, or something like that.
